What this code covers
Food and related machine operators set, operate and attend machinery used to slaughter animals, trim meat from carcasses; bake, freeze, heat, crush, mix, blend and otherwise process foodstuffs, beverages and tobacco leaves. Their tasks include: a) operating and monitoring machinery used to restrain, stun, slaughter animals and trim carcasses into standard meat and fish cuts; b) setting, operating and attending machinery and ovens to mix, bake and otherwise prepare bread and flour confectionery products; c) operating machinery to crush, mix, malt, cook and ferment grains and fruits to produce beer, wines, malt liquors, vinegar, yeast and related products; d) attending equipment to make jam, toffee, cheese, processed cheese, margarine, syrup, ice, pasta, ice-cream, sausages, chocolate, maize starch, edible fats and dextrin; e) operating equipment to cool, heat, dry, roast, blanch, pasteurize, smoke, sterilize, freeze, evaporate and concentrate foodstuffs and liquids used in food processing; f) mixing, pulping, grinding, blending and separating foodstuffs and liquids with churning, pressing, sieving, grinding and filtering equipment; g) processing tobacco leaves by machine to make cigarettes, cigars, pipe and other tobacco products. Examples of the occupations classified here: Bakery products machine operator, Bread production machine operator, Chocolate production machine operator, Cigar and cigarettes production machine operator, Cigarette maker (machine), Dairy products machine operator, Fish processing machine operator, Freezer (meat and fish), Meat processing machine operator, Milk processing machine operator, Preserving cook (general), Sterilizing machine operator (food), Tobacco processing machine operator Some related occupations classified elsewhere: Bottling machine operator - 8183
